Novara, like a local

Don't miss

  • Basilica di San Gaudenzio: Iconic landmark with a stunning cupola designed by architect Alessandro Antonelli.
  • Castello Visconteo: A hidden gem with beautiful gardens and a glimpse into Novara's medieval past.
  • Piazza Martiri della Libertà: The main square, perfect for people-watching and enjoying local cafes.
  • Museo di Storia Naturale Faraggiana Ferrandi: A lesser-known museum showcasing natural history and local biodiversity.

Know before you go

Best time

Apr-Jun, Sep-Oct. The weather is mild and pleasant, perfect for exploring the city's rich history and beautiful landscapes.

Getting around

Buses and bicycles are the most common ways to get around. The city is small and walkable, making it easy to explore on foot.

Airport

MXP

Language

Italian is the main language spoken, with some English spoken in tourist areas.

Money

Euro (€). Credit cards are widely accepted, but it's good to carry some cash for small purchases.

Safety

Novara is generally safe for tourists, but as in any city, be aware of your surroundings and keep an eye on your belongings.
